You hear a mouse or see droppings, so you set traps. However, you set mouse traps in the middle of rooms.

 

Rodents are extremely smart! Rodents prefer to travel along walls and surfaces out of safety from predators and due to their poor eyesight. Place mouse traps perpendicular to the wall with a small amount of bait. Avoid using cheese, and use mouse bait like peanut butter, grains, sweets and fats to attract them. If you have small children or pets, keep them away from the areas where traps are set or place in inconspicuous places to get rid of rodents.

 

Ahh, there is ants all over…you grab the nearest any spray.

 

Over the counter products for ants are designed for a contact kill, so the ants you see will die. However, these products leave behind a repellent causing the ants to forage into other areas, spreading your initial problem and not fully solving the problem. The ants you see only represent 8-10% of the colony, so a physical kill to that small portion will surely not eliminate a colony of ants.

Stinging insects have an aggressive nature and consulting an Albany pest removal company is recommended. Not always will over the counter products fully eliminate the nest. When it comes to yellow jackets, before spraying and stuffing that entry point where the yellow jackets are congregating – think again! This can drive yellow jackets inside creating a larger problem like having them come through the wall or ceiling. Fall Invaders: Box Elder Beetles, Cluster Flies and Stink Bugs are inside, time to grab the spray!

Fall invaders begin looking for a place to call home mid-August to mid-September. Once, they find a home, they are there for the winter. Treating them from the indoors is much more difficult to do. The best method for control is treating your home from the exterior focusing around windows and doors mid-August to mid-September to prevent their entry. Once inside the best tool is the vacuum!

 

You just search the bed for bed bugs.

 

The most common misconception about bed bugs is bed bugs are just bed bound. Bed bugs can spread too many other places like the box spring, headboard, bed frame, night stand, picture frames, luggage, clothing and much more. Bed bugs prefer tight spaces where they cannot be bothered like steams of mattress, where bed frames meet and other inconspicuous places. Look for live bed bugs, bed bug droppings (black pepper looking) and blood staining.
